Although a vibrant, growing city of 60,000, Ocala is best known for the beautiful surrounding countryside, crystal clear springs, natural wildlife and more than 1,000 thoroughbred race horse farms. It’s some of the state’s most idyllic scenery and perfect for people who enjoy country living with city convenience.

Several nearby towns preserve Ocala’s frontier days with historic "cracker" homes, antique shops and festivals. Dozens of crystal clear lakes provide some of the best freshwater fishing in the country.
